Subject: Flagline cut-over complete

Hi all,

The migration of the Flagline rollout framework to the new evaluation backend finished last night. Plugin authors should see no behavioral change: flag lookups resolve through the same SDK calls, and stale-flag warnings now surface in the audit log rather than failing silently. Legacy polling endpoints stay live until the Harvestmoor release. For reference when updating your local test harnesses, the current service configuration is as follows.

service settings:
FRAMIR_LOG_LEVEL=debug
FRAMIR_METRICS_HOST=metrics.framir.tolvaqcorp.corp
FRAMIR_POOL_SIZE=16

Finance Review Summary — Concentration Risk

Heads of department: Tarnwell Industries now accounts for 38% of receivables. Payment terms lengthened last quarter. Exposure exceeds policy limits. Actions: tighten credit monitoring, cap new Tarnwell orders pending review, and accelerate the Kellbridge and Fenlow pipelines. Department forecasts must show reduced dependency by year-end. Contingency assumptions follow from the confidential note below.

board note of kadug-tawig: Only 5 of the 100 pilot accounts renewed Oliath, so a churn review is set for April 15.

## v2.14.0 — Canary deploy gating rules

Canary gates on the Lanternfold deploy pipeline now require two consecutive passing health windows instead of one, and error-rate thresholds dropped from 2% to 0.5%. Rollbacks trigger automatically if latency p95 regresses more than 15% against baseline. Manual gate overrides are logged and reviewed weekly. New team members: read the gating runbook before your first deploy. Questions about exceptions go to the gate owner named below.

approver of tawip-bagap = Holdor Silath